Biography

Joe Crawford was a professional baseball P who played from 1997 to 1997. Crawford played 19 games in the major leagues, hitting .000 with 0 home runs. A left-handed, Crawford stood 6'3" tall and brought athleticism and dedication to his position. Born in Gainesville, FL, Crawford made significant contributions to baseball.
